trebor's review of Memorial Stadium

The stadium is a mix of all types of stand, seated in a Cricket Pavilion, seated in a marquee, stand under cover or in the open.
Check the weather if you want to stand in the open.

Location

From Filton Abbey Wood Railway Station:-
Head over the Railway Station towards your left, walk through the estate(Nutfield Grove)
You will then be on Filton Avenue which is a long road and is walkable to your left if you have time. Otherwise make your way towards the many Bus stops and 70,71 & 73 will get you too the junction with the Church at the end. Take the opposite direction to get back.
It looks as though the same Bus Routes also include Bristol's main Stations Temple Meads & Parkway.
Parking looked tricky as the Clubs is small and crowds are quite high.
PS
Filton Abbey Woods access routes were under construction when I travelled the walk routes from it may have changed

View

If you are large then the terraces are great for leg room. Get in early if you want a good spot.
Weather dependent if you stand in the open.

Facilities

Good and plentiful if a bit dark.

Food & Drink

Odd queuing system and as their outside and in view of the pitch no Alcohol served.
Nice Pasties but you get a small flimsy cup for drinks.

Police & Stewards

Let things go easy to walk around to the back to have a smoke.
But maybe it's in-experience they stand at the pitchside gates impeding the view of fans.

Atmosphere

Considering the removal of terraces are supposed to be the reason for atmosphere dropping you would think when grounds are mostly terraced they would be great. The Memorial was OK few generic chants. Too few away fans to make any noise
